Brief History:
He was a Sindarin
Elf who had traveled eastward from Lindon before the building
of Barad-dûr, and king of the Silvan Elves in the northern
part of Greenwood the Great (Mirkwood), which lay just east
of the Misty Mountains. In The Hobbit he
is said to have blond hair ("golden hair"), which
is unusual for a Sinda since blond hair was found mostly among
the Vanyar or those with partial Vanyarin descent. It is possible
however that Thranduil somehow did have some Vanyarin blood,
but that was never specified.
In
The Hobbit he is simply called the Elvenking (available
as MC8 in Classics
series). When Thorin Oakenshield and his party of Dwarves
enter northern Mirkwood they are captured by Thranduil's elves
and locked up when they refuse to divulge their intentions,
before being freed by Bilbo Baggins. After the death of the
dragon Smaug, who had brutalized the Silvan Elves for years,
Thranduil demanded a share of the treasure the Dwarves recovered
from Erebor, Smaug's hideout. Thorin refused until Bilbo gave
the Arkenstone (which meant more than a river of gold to Thorin)
to Thranduil.
Thranduil
was son of Oropher and father of Legolas.
In The Lord of the Rings, the gradually-established friendship
between Legolas and the Dwarf Gimli, the son of Glóin
of Thorin’s company, helps to reconcile Thranduil's
people and the Dwarves.
Dimensions:
Measures 42mm in height (base to tip of raised sword) approximately.
This figure is blister packed
and primed in Mithril's special undercoat.
